I think it's easier if you're able to seperate the bichir to a smaller tank by itself, and fast it until it starts going for pellets.

I've been able to get my delhezi, sens, and endli's to take pellets, but the other wild caught specimens would rather starve even with concave bellies so I gave up.

The way I see it now, if you want to get into bichirs, you pretty much have to plan on buying raw market shrimp and earthworms lol

A great idea I got from Rich is to thaw all of the shrimp you buy and cut it up and seperate it into portions that way you don't have to spend time defrosting the shrimp every time you feed.
